Usamos have + object + past participle para decir que alguien ha hecho algo por
nosotros. El past participle tiene un significado pasivo (passive meaning).
Preguntas y negaciones del verbo have son formados con do/does (present simple)
o did (past simple).
También usamos have something done para hablar sobre una experiencia
desagradable que alguien tuvo.
Nota: El orden de las palabras es muy importante. Tony had his car repairedy Tony
had repaired his car tienen significados diferentes. En la primera Tony quedó con alguien
para que éste reparase el coche mientras que en la segunda el mismo Tony reparó el
coche.
Present Simple She washes the windows. She has the windows
washed.
Present Perfect
- Simple She has washed the windows. She has had the
windows washed.
Past Simple She washed the windows. She had the win-
dows washed.
Past Continuous She was washed the windows. She was having the
windows washed.
Past Perfect
- Simple She had washed the windows. She had had the
windows washed.
Future Simple She will wash the windows. She will have the
windows washed.
-ing form It's worth washing the windows. It's worth having
the windows
washed.
